Output 30bf9f33f5d4da17104d35f9398a7c14c82903a658e64268a3ced1303713a90f:7

value
32630185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f63a8a8acfab09b6552a6a5dfbc5cf7a37c05be OP_EQUAL
address
MF8w112VhpUmpAGHgKHdUK8ViYiJNGkLFz
transaction
30bf9f33f5d4da17104d35f9398a7c14c82903a658e64268a3ced1303713a90f
spent
true